a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orEric Botcazou <ebotcazou@libertysurf.fr>2004-11-02 17:43:15 +0100
committerEric Botcazou <ebotcazou@gcc.gnu.org>2004-11-02 16:43:15 +0000
commit571cfa750e5227a8395594d0f30b2244e564ea69 (patch)
treea678e690e325afaa2792b3bb4e8093ab9f0fbce1
parentda1f8963a30010de04639b0732f05f0d60432c1e (diff)
downloadgcc-571cfa750e5227a8395594d0f30b2244e564ea69.zip
gcc-571cfa750e5227a8395594d0f30b2244e564ea69.tar.gz
gcc-571cfa750e5227a8395594d0f30b2244e564ea69.tar.bz2
uninit-C.c: Remove special-casing for SPARC.
* gcc.dg/uninit-C.c: Remove special-casing for SPARC. * gcc.dg/uninit-H.c: Define to "sp" on SPARC. From-SVN: r89991
-rw-r--r--gcc/testsuite/ChangeLog5
-rw-r--r--gcc/testsuite/gcc.dg/uninit-C.c4
-rw-r--r--gcc/testsuite/gcc.dg/uninit-H.c2
3 files changed, 9 insertions, 2 deletions
diff --git a/gcc/testsuite/ChangeLog b/gcc/testsuite/ChangeLog
index 4fea206..f1b49d1 100644
--- a/gcc/testsuite/ChangeLog
+++ b/gcc/testsuite/ChangeLog
@@ -1,3 +1,8 @@
+2004-11-02 Eric Botcazou <ebotcazou@libertysurf.fr>
+
+ * gcc.dg/uninit-C.c: Remove special-casing for SPARC.
+ * gcc.dg/uninit-H.c: Define to "sp" on SPARC.
+
2004-11-02 Andrew Pinski <pinskia@physics.uc.edu>
PR tree-opt/16808
diff --git a/gcc/testsuite/gcc.dg/uninit-C.c b/gcc/testsuite/gcc.dg/uninit-C.c
index 3ecbf8a..45decf3 100644
--- a/gcc/testsuite/gcc.dg/uninit-C.c
+++ b/gcc/testsuite/gcc.dg/uninit-C.c
@@ -3,8 +3,8 @@
/* { dg-options "-O -Wuninitialized" } */
/* Not all platforms support TImode integers. */
-#if defined(__LP64__) || defined(__sparc__)
-typedef int TItype __attribute__ ((mode (TI))); /* { dg-error "no data type for mode" "TI" { target sparc-sun-solaris2.[0-6]* } } */
+#if defined(__LP64__)
+typedef int TItype __attribute__ ((mode (TI)));
#else
typedef long TItype;
#endif
diff --git a/gcc/testsuite/gcc.dg/uninit-H.c b/gcc/testsuite/gcc.dg/uninit-H.c
index 35dcdde..5fe2d39 100644
--- a/gcc/testsuite/gcc.dg/uninit-H.c
+++ b/gcc/testsuite/gcc.dg/uninit-H.c
@@ -12,6 +12,8 @@
# define ASM __asm__("r15")
#elif defined __mips
# define ASM __asm__("$sp")
+#elif defined __sparc__
+# define ASM __asm__("sp")
#else
# define ASM
#endif